Zusammenfassung:Small satellites, especially picosatellites, appear poised to play an important role in the future of space systems. Due to their size, however, integrating them with high-throughput laser-based communication systems remains a challenge. In this paper, we develop several analytical models that quantify how optical communication networks can be implemented with picosatellites. We do so with the goal of identifying design challenges that need to be addressed if picosatellites and optical communication systems are indeed to be a standard part of the future space technological landscape.
